Background

Veteran Norwegian-born hotelier Yngvar Stray is General Manager of the St. Regis Hotel, Singapore and spearheads the launch of this exclusive new hotel, the first international luxury hotel to open in Singapore in over a decade. The multi-lingual 42 year-old hotelier, who speaks English, Swedish, Danish and German as well as his native Norwegian, is married to a Singaporean, Julia Geok Choon Toh, and so for him this posting is a particularly apt crown in his career.

“I consider Singapore home and I’m truly delighted that I will have the opportunity to create the most luxurious hotel in the city – in a part of the world, Asia, where I truly believe we are leading the world in terms of luxury hospitality experiences,” he said.

Mr Stray joins St. Regis Hotel, Singapore after being General Manager of the ultra-chic W Seoul-Walker Hill in South Korea, which earned accolades including ‘Best hotel in Seoul’ during his tenure as General Manager.

“I truly believe that being a hotel general manager is a lifestyle choice, not a job,” says Mr. Stray. “Playing the role of a host is a calling, and to me, it is the most satisfying career I could imagine.”
It is a calling that began early for him in his home town of Kristiansand where his father was on the board of directors of a hotel which enabled the business to get into his blood from a very early age. He began his career on home ground as a part-time receptionist and F&B assistant with a local hotel. He subsequently trained as a Sales Manager at Hotel Triangel in Oslo and in 1990 joined Norway’s leading hotel, SAS Scandinavia Hotel in Oslo, appointed initially as Revenue Manager and quickly rose to Front Office Manager, Director of Catering Sales & Reservations, and ultimately Director of Sales & Marketing.

His first overseas appointment was in 1994 in Istanbul, with Conrad International as Director of Sales & Marketing. A year later he moved to Singapore, joining Sheraton Towers as Director of Rooms. In 1997, he returned to Norway, tasked as Director of Sales & Marketing with re-branding two Radisson SAS hotels in Bergen.
Mr. Stray joined Starwood in 1998, initially as Director of Sales & Marketing, and subsequently promoted to Hotel Manager at The St. Regis Beijing. He re-branded the property as Asia’s first St. Regis hotel, making it the ‘Most Improved Hotel in the Asia-Pacific’ in Starwood’s portfolio. It was here that he recalls one of the most satisfying moments of his hotel career. “I was running a three-day event in Beijing attended by the leaders of the Fortune 500 companies. Everything
went off perfectly and I felt truly satisfied that our team was able to pull off such a landmark event, possibly offering the highest standards of hospitality in China at the time.”

His first appointment as General Manager was in 2002, heading the Sheraton Shenyang Lido Hotel, which he opened and guided to the position of leading hotel in the city – also earning himself the accolade of “honorary citizen”. The move to Seoul followed before subsequently taking up the position to open the St. Regis Singapore.
